Deliveries to Geosciences Archives
 
 
Missions and Instruments Delivering Behind Schedule
MRO SHARAD/ASI
EDRs – Regular deliveries are now occurring, although they often arrive late. Backlog has been eliminated.
RDRs – Backlog of missed deliveries between Dec. 2012 and Dec. 2017 has not been addressed; no schedule.
Mars Express
Delivery schedule is ill-defined.
ASPERA, HRSC, MARSIS, and OMEGA are up-to-date. MaRS, PFS, MARSIS AIS, and SPICAM have not delivered in over a year.

Individual Data Providers
 
 
Issues:
Lots of hand-holding (i.e., training)
Despite node initiatives, little or no response from some providers until near the end of their funding,
resulting in large last-minute effort by node personnel
 
Data Management Plans: We provide advice as requested. We refer them to the DMP FAQ
online and the PDS Proposer’s Archive Guide.
 
Percentage of node time: 30% summed over personnel time.
 
Changes to ROSES language: Clarify “PDS-equivalent archive” to include requirements for peer
review and documentation.

Near-term Concerns
 
 
Lots of individual data providers with little PDS experience leads to many time-intensive
interfaces.
 
Need tools, documentation, and training to enable consistent and streamlined archiving with
PDS4 standards.
 
How to ensure consistent PDS4 implementation across nodes?
For example, use lessons learned from MESSENGER migration.
